gpt4 book ai didi

java - 如何在NetBeans中打包JavaCV/OpenCV?

转载 作者:行者123 更新时间:2023-12-01 14:28:09 24 4
gpt4 key购买 nike

我在 NetBeans 上使用 JavaCV/OpenCV 和 Java 构建了一个颜色检测程序,它在我的计算机上运行良好。我需要以某种方式打包它,以便我可以在其他机器上打开它,而无需他们之前自己安装 OpenCV。是否可以?!如果是,请问如何?

我成功导入了 Jar 文件,但不知道下一步该做什么。

非常感谢,安托瓦内特

最佳答案

这有部分可能。你不必安装完整的 openCV 来使你的代码在其他机器上运行,但你需要的是你实际使用的 dll 文件。在 netbeans 中,您应该检查正在加载的包 - 例如如果你使用类似的东西

import com.googlecode.javacv.cpp.opencv_core.*;
import com.googlecode.javacv.cpp.opencv_features2d.KeyPoint;

那么你必须确保运行代码的机器上有 opencv_core245.dll 和 opencv_features2d245.dll (数字取决于 opencv 的版本)。您可以根据机器的体系结构在“opencv\build\x86\vc10\bin”或“opencv\build\x64\vc10\bin”中找到它们。确保您的路径变量指向包含这些 dll 的目录。

关于java - 如何在NetBeans中打包JavaCV/OpenCV?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/17027827/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com